About UNITED CAPITAL PLC (UCAP)
UCAP is the NGX ticker symbol for UNITED CAPITAL PLC, a company listed in the FINANCIAL SERVICES sector on the Nigerian Exchange Group (NGX). As of the most recent trading session, the stock closed at ₦17.7500 — a move of +1.4300% on the day. Trading volume came in at 7407225 shares. Over the past 52 weeks, UCAP has traded between ₦15.5500 and ₦21.5000.
UCAP — Fundamental Summary
The stock trades at a P/E ratio of 9.8500 — meaning investors are paying ₦9.8500 for every ₦1 of reported earnings. A single-digit P/E can suggest the stock is trading at a low valuation relative to its earnings — though this must be assessed alongside growth prospects and sector context. Earnings per share (EPS) stand at ₦1.7800. The dividend yield is 5.7100% — for every ₦100 invested at the current price, shareholders receive approximately ₦5.7100 in annual dividends.
UCAP — Technical Analysis Summary
The 14-period RSI for UCAP is 51.5235. A reading above 50 indicates bullish momentum — the stock has gained more on up-days than it has lost on down-days over the past 14 sessions. The MACD line stands at -0.0478 against a signal line of -0.1144. The MACD is above its signal line — a classically bullish crossover signal indicating upward momentum. The 50-day moving average is ₦17.9650 and the 200-day moving average is ₦18.4355. The MA50 below the MA200 is a Death Cross configuration — a long-term bearish signal indicating the longer-term trend is down.
